ISL 2024-25: Jamshedpur FC narrowly defeats Punjab FC in a closely fought match

Jamshedpur, Dec 13 (NationPress) Javier Siverio’s two-goal performance propelled Jamshedpur FC to a 2-1 victory over Punjab FC during the Indian Super League (ISL) match held at the JRD Tata Sports Complex on Friday. Pulga Vidal scored for Punjab, who dropped to fifth place in the standings with 18 points, while Jamshedpur ascended to sixth, sharing the same point total from 10 matches.
Punjab faced an early setback as Filip Mrzljak was forced to exit due to injury, leading to Asmir Suljic stepping in. The Red Miners adhered to their strategy of delivering long balls into Punjab’s territory, continuously pressuring the defense with set pieces. Attempts from Stephen Eze and Javier Siverio were thwarted by the defense as Jamshedpur consistently regained possession from long throw-ins executed by their fullbacks.
The home team ultimately took the lead in the dying moments of the first half through a similar tactic. Eze flicked a throw-in past the advancing goalkeeper Muheet Shabir, which was skillfully redirected by Javi Hernandez to Siverio. The Spaniard expertly finished past a cluster of defenders to put his team ahead.
The best opportunities of the first half belonged to the Shers earlier on. Nihal Sudeesh delivered a precise low cross to Pulga Vidal after a strong run down the left flank, but the forward sent his shot soaring over the crossbar. Just before injury time, Luka Majcen struck the post with a header following a cross from Vidal down the left.
Punjab FC equalized in the very first minute of the second half. Asmir Suljic found Luka Majcen inside the box, who then discovered Pulga Vidal unmarked at the far post. The Argentinian easily slotted the ball into the net for his third goal of the season.
Javi Hernandez nearly scored with a volley from the edge of the box, forcing a save from Muheet, which was the closest either team came to scoring in the second half. Punjab maintained a high line, winning the midfield battle and controlling possession, yet clear chances remained scarce. Albino Gomes made consecutive saves against Leon Augustine and a free kick from Pulga Vidal to keep the match level.
Jamshedpur netted the decisive goal six minutes before the final whistle, again through Javier Siverio. Nikhil Barla delivered a perfect cross between the two Punjab center-backs, which Siverio met with conviction, heading it past the outstretched arms of Muheet. The Red Miners managed to hold on for the remaining minutes, securing all three points as Punjab faced their third away defeat of the season.
Punjab FC will head to Kolkata for their next match on December 17 against East Bengal at the Vivekananda Yuba Bharati Krirangan.
